It was the sound of more of the maglardilla's buzzing that alerted him to the fact that the pair were actually heading back his way. It made him wonder if they were just circling about for the fun of it or if they were trying to either get a good look at him to see if he was good to eat. Either way it did made him a little uncomfortable and put him on edge as they continued to circle about. Due to the sheer fact alone that he didn't quite trust the bugs or whatever they might be planning he kept his ears open for them, listening to the way they were buzzing, as they came and went, making sure that they weren't getting too close to where he was patrolling at the moment.
Of course just as he was starting to relaxing, thinking that they were just circling for the heck of it they started to get closer and closer to him at what sounded like quite the rapid pace, not a good sign if you asked him. Whirling around the toward the sound he drew back one huge, gauntlet glad fist, then threw it forward into a strong punch... and knocked one of the two maglardilla out of the air, causing it to crash against the tree. It's form bounced off the trunk and fell to land on one of the tree's wide roots where it went still. Once he was sure that the first one wasn't getting back up he turned to look for the second one.
With his full attention now on the other maglardilla he watched it as it set to circling around him at a decent clip, as though it were trying to decide upon its next course of action. Seeing its fellow bug getting smashed under the giant fist of the dark skinned Gyuri didn't exactly give it the boost of confidence that it needed to actually try to take the big man on. If anything it did the exact opposite, causing the creature to refrain from getting within arm's reach of the giant as it circled about. It took a bit of time, a bit of thought, but the instinct that told a creature that survival was most important won out. After giving Gyuri an angry sound, telling the giant exactly what the maglardilla thought of it, the creature was on its away, fleeing from the giant of a man, and didn't come back again.
After standing stock still for a time, eyes scanning the forest around him to make sure he was absolutely positive it wasn't going to try to sneak back to attack him he moved to scoop up the fallen bug. He gave it a once over, deciding that it would be a good bit of food for those he was taking care of. Not the prettiest or biggest meal around but still something worth bringing back since it would get their energy up. Once everyone had been fed he'd be on his way again, back to patrolling once more.
